We stopped off to see the famous Rock of Cashel on our way home from Cork.
The pretty little town was almost deserted. There were no tourists, the craft shops were closed and so was the famous monastery which sits atop the rock.
The COVID-19 pandemic is having a devastating effect on tourism even though a small number of American tourists are flying into Ireland from hotspots such as Dallas and Florida - much to the consternation of the Irish public who spent three months in lockdown.
